Product Knowledge and Personalization
The best virtual sales assistants train on your specific products, pricing, policies, and documentation. This means the chatbot understands what makes your items unique, can answer questions accurately, and recommends products that actually fit each customer’s needs rather than pushing generic suggestions.

Omnichannel Presence
Customers reach out across different platforms. A robust solution meets them where they are: website chat, WhatsApp, Instagram, Facebook Messenger, TikTok, and SMS. A single assistant across all channels means customers receive consistent support and information regardless of how they contact you.
Sales Capabilities Beyond Chat
The strongest assistants don’t just answer questions. They recommend related products, suggest bundles, offer limited-time promotions, and guide hesitant shoppers toward checkout. Some tools even include virtual try-on features, which are especially valuable for fashion and apparel brands. Letting customers see how clothing fits on their own body dramatically reduces purchase anxiety and return rates.
Compliance and Safety
If you sell health products, supplements, or other regulated items, your AI assistant must provide legally compliant responses. It should avoid medical claims while still addressing customer concerns helpfully. This requires purpose-built compliance features, not generic chatbot software.

Pricing Models and Accessibility
Not every ecommerce business has the same budget. Look for solutions that scale with you. A genuinely free tier for smaller stores (under 10,000 monthly visitors) is a huge advantage, allowing startups to test the technology before paying. As your business grows, you should have clear upgrade paths with transparent pricing rather than unexpected jumps.
Avoid solutions that charge per conversation or per message. These models become prohibitively expensive as your traffic grows. Instead, seek pricing based on store traffic or subscription tiers, which provide predictable costs and encourage the vendor to help you grow.
Common Use Cases That Drive Results
Virtual sales assistants excel in several scenarios:
A customer arrives unsure which product solves their problem. The assistant asks clarifying questions and recommends the best match, removing purchase hesitation.
An apparel shopper worries about fit. Virtual try-on lets them see the item on their own body, increasing confidence and reducing post-purchase returns.
A customer reaches checkout but faces a question about shipping or materials. Instant answers prevent cart abandonment.
A customer discovers a bundle recommendation at checkout, adding 20 to 30 dollars to their order value.
After purchase, a customer needs to know how to use the product. The assistant provides troubleshooting or care instructions, improving satisfaction.
A customer abandons their cart. Automated messages via SMS or WhatsApp remind them what they left behind, with a gentle nudge or discount offer to complete the sale.
Comparing Against Manual Support
Hiring customer service representatives for 24/7 coverage is expensive and often impractical for small and mid-sized brands. Even large teams cannot respond to every inquiry instantly. A virtual sales assistant never sleeps, never takes breaks, and scales with your business without proportional cost increases.
The best assistants complement human support, not replace it. They handle routine questions, freeing your team to address complex issues, complaints, or opportunities that require genuine human empathy and judgment. This hybrid approach delivers both efficiency and quality.
